What should Bergevin do with the free cap space?

We can reasonably affirm that with a PP just a bit more effective (like getting to the 25th rank at around 17% instead of 30th), the Habs would have made the playoffs (but maybe not draft Caufield!). A good PP player is the primary need of MTL. It could come from an offensive player or a defensive player. But, with Benn shopping a bigger contract this summer (somewhere between 3-3.5 AAV for 3 years IMO), we can find this PP help with a LD.

As a first step, I analysed the cap situation for 2019-2020 (https://www.capfriendly.com/forums/thread/239622&post_id=929214). With Alzner, Wiese and Peka buried (not shown in the first analysis), everyone from the roster resigned at their value and Poehling in Laval due to 23 roster limit (for now), the Habs would have a cap space of 7.8m. The needs could be filled by UFA but, concerning LD, there’s only Gardner, Gunnarsson, Nemeth and Chariot (and Benn) as noticeable options and only Gardner and maybe Chariot could help a PP (and same thing goes for RD : there’s few options). Therefore, they will be overpaid (just like Alzner). We would have to give almost all our cap space to Gardner, a PP specialist with defensive problems. It’s why acquiring someone by trading would be a better option.

So here’s my analysis of potential trade options for the Habs considering their primary need (PP). The trading partner would want his needs filled too, it’s why I analyse what, on paper, is their needs and how can the Habs fill them. I’m not following the other teams like I’m following the Habs so I might do errors evaluating the other teams need.

While analyzing the Habs cap space was the easy part, offering a fair proposal is the hard part. To simplify the trade, there’s only 1 player the Habs obtain in each trade. More complex trade bad contracts would have taken too much time.

Top 4 =

Gostisbehere (PHI) 4.5 / 4 years
what PHI needs = top 6 wingers
what MTL would offer = Drouin, Tatar, Shaw or less likely Byron, Armia, Lehko. If PHI wants Drouin 1 for 1 as some people say, I’d look for an other LD because it’s overpaying due to Drouin high potential of offensive production. Also, I don’t see him playing with Weber because Weber can really shine if he’s playing with a speedster good defensively like Mete to compensate his lack of speed (just like when Markov played with Subban). Ghost has a specific role (offensive, PP) but is not a complete D. Therefore, if it’s a Drouin-Ghost proposal, PHI would have to add a 2nd. We see a lot of Shaw + Juulsen + 2nd for Ghost rumors : while the value is about right, PHI has already a young RD pushing (Myers). It’s why they might look for something else like an established top 6 wingers like Drouin because Juulsen is not a fully interesting sweetener to them. That being said, it could be Tatar/Shaw + a younger D from that is not NHL-ready unlike Juulsen (like Fleury or even Brook) + 2nd and maybe a 4th. I’m not saying PHI will accept, but it’s what MTL would offer at max IMO.

Brodin (MIN) 4.2 / 2 years
what MIN needs : wingers (RW>LW) and preferably young. With Zucker being apparently shopped, the right wing looks empty at MIN. Their offensive is aging (average is 30.8 years old!) just like the rest of their team (27.8 at D and Dubnyk at 33).
what MTL would offer : Lehko, Armia and Hudon mainly, Byron, Shaw, Tatar and Drouin too. It would be the kind of trade where MTL should ship 3 players because MIN only have 15 roster signed in their roster. I’ve seen few proposal for Brodin (I saw Byron + 2nd few days ago) so it’s harder for me to evaluate him clearly. But it could be something like Lehko/Armia + Juulsen/Fleury + Hudon + pick (later pick if it’s Armia + Juulsen (4th ), earlier if it’s Lehko + Fleury (2nd )). It could also be a player like Byron but with only a 2nd added, that seem not enough. Even if Hudon have low value, MIN would have a spot for him in their roster so he could be added with a 4th.

Leddy 28 (NYI) : 5.5m AAV / 3 years remaining
what NYI needs = top 6 winger (LW>RW)
what MTL would offer = Tatar or Shaw + Reilly (to fill their minor need of 7th D) + 3rd could be a simple and relatively fair trade proposal. Reilly could be switch for Juulsen and a later pick. I read that NYI fan would offer Leddy for a 1st, others for Shaw and a 2nd but I think Tatar on the left is what they’d prefer.

Brodie 28 (CAL) : 4.65 / 1 year
what CAL needs = RW and to free up some cap space (sitting at 68.5m without Tkachuk (7.5-8) Bennett (2.5-3) and a roster of 19 players)
what MTL would offer = Shaw being likely too expensive, Lehkonen (around 2.4) or Armia (around 2.8) could fit. If Neal is in the mix, it would be harder to elaborate a fair trade. I think Armia + 2nd could be a reasonable MTL offer due to Brodie 1 year contract before UFA.

Murray (CLB) UFA (projected 4.25m AAV for 3 years by EW Contract Projections: 2019)
what CLB needs = LW (depending if they resign Duchene, Panarin or Dzingel)
what MTL would offer = Drouin or less likely Tatar. Drouin have a controlled contract for 4 more years (unlike Tatar with 2 years) and CLB only have 1 player (Atkinson) signed to +3 years. Ghost and Murray might have a similar value, but with the injuries, CLB would have to add more because there’s a part of risk. So Murray + 2nd and 4th is what I would considerer for Drouin.

Nurse (EDM) 3.2 / 1 year
what EMD needs = wingers
what MTL would offer = Drouin, but Drouin alone it’s not enough. I saw an interesting proposal where Nylander and Nurse were swap. While in a trade Ghost-Drouin PHI would have to add something, if there’s a trade Nurse-Drouin, MTL would have to add more than PHI would have in a trade Ghost-Drouin. Habs could add Lehko or Armia + a 2nd and Oilers would at least consider. But Oilers have to cap space to pay him next year 6.5-7m (Habs too) and they’ll probably look for a stable defense.
low chance

Lindholm 24 (ANA) : 5.2 / 3 years
what ANA needs = mainly D with only 5 signed in the roster and 4 in the non-roster. So why would they trade him? Even if they were in rebuild mode, they are so low in personal that they would have to make a lot of moves to full their D. Habs may give them Reilly he has no value. If they see something in Kulak (and his interesting contract for what he gave us last year) it can be a start to a proposal. But I think the needs of those two teams simply don’t match.
low chance

Some upgrade as a direct replacement to Benn that could be moved =

Martinez (LAK) 4 / 2 years
what LAK needs = youth (maybe wingers and LD) and picks
what MTL would offer = Hudon, Reilly, Lehko from roster, prospects and/or picks. I think LAK could wait an extra year before trading Martinez : they would trade him at deadline to a cup contender for probably a 1st (if you compare to what was Lovejoy and McQuaid value at deadline). Therefore, there’s a lot of options but the value will have to be add at least equivalent to a 1st.
low chance

Dillon (SJ) 3.2 / 1 year
what SJ needs = free up some cap space while being contender in the short term. If you look at their defense, their left side without Dillon would be very weak. If they don’t trade the rights of Meier or Labanc for a D, I don’t see SJ moving Dillon. Their cap situation is really interesting (take a look at SJ Armchair-GMs) : they’ll surely lose a winger, either it’s Meier, Labanc, Pavelsky or Nyquist. They might need depth at wings, but it has to be at a low cost. Lehko with a value around 2.4m wouldn’t fit, only Hudon could be in a mix if there’s no big moves implicating big money moves.
low chance

Noticeable top 6 as a direct replacement to Benn that could be moved =

Holden (VGK) McNabb (VGK) Merrill (VGK) Hagg (PHI) Morrow (WIN) Forbort (LAK) Hickey (NYI) Pouliot (VAN) Connauton (ARI). While some like McNabb could cost more (like a 2nd) due to his good contract (2.5m AAV / 3 years) for his utility, some others like Holden could cost next to nothing (like a 5th). Bergevin could even go with less established players like he did last year with Rilley (for a 5th) or Kulak (for 2 bust).

If no trade =

Instead of overpaying a guy like Chiarot, Nemeth or Gunnarsson, my guess is that Bergevin will look at lost cost UFA if no trade could be made. Just like he signed Morrow 2 years ago on 1st July, he could sign someone similar with a potential in PP. And there’s a guy like that this year : Brad Hunt.
So the minimum Bergevin will do is : get a late pick for Hudon + Reilly, sign Brad Hunt 1m / 1 year. And that’s my conclusion.
